As part of our fabrication line a Granite Polisher will gain product knowledge and train with team members to progress with machine operations. Polish material/parts to correct defects or to prepare surfaces for further finishing, using hand and power tools Verify the quality of finished workpieces by inspecting, comparing to templates, measuring dimensions, and marking any defects for possible rework Teamwork; helping coworkers in other stations if needed Maintain a clean station Responsible for wearing all personal protective equipment (safety glasses, earplugs, waterproof gear, face mask, etc.) Experience desired as a Granite Polisher Fabricating Marble, Granite, and Quartz Construction, Industrial and Manufacturing fields, fabrication Polishing, grinding finish materials such as (glass, iron, steel, natural stone, etc.) Machine operations (f orklift, overhead crane, boom lif t) Knowledge and skills required to be a successful Granite Polisher Basic math skills (adding and subtracting measurements) Basic mechanical knowledge (hand tools/power tools) Ability to lift and carry up to 40lbs Safety awareness This job requires intermittent periods during which continuous physical exertion is required, such as walking, standing, stooping, climbing, lifting material or equipment, some of which may be heavy or awkward.
